Public called to #UniteAgainstRacism – ARNSA

The Anti-Racism Network South Africa (ARNSA) has called on the public to support Anti-Racism Week from March 14-21. On Thursday, the group hosted its media launch for the week, where the theme, #UniteAgainstRacism, as well as some of the campaign activities, were made public. Witsie set to fly SA flag high at AU Youth Council

Dr Shakira Choonara is among eight young leaders from across Africa appointed to the inaugural African Union (AU) Youth Advisory Council. Choonara, a research fellow in the Wits School of Public Health will fly the South African flag high as the only representative from the country to be appointed as a member of the council. […]
